titleOfInvention | Filter membrane |
abstract | PURPOSE:To obtain the title filter membrane having excellent filtration performance and resistance to chlorine and alkalis by using the piperazine-based co-polyamide consisting of a structural unit shown by a specified formula. CONSTITUTION:A diamine compd. such as 4,4'-diaminodiphenylsulfone and a piperazine-based compd. such as piperazine are mixed in the molar ratio 95/5-35/65, an acid up-taking agent such as pyridine is added to the mixture,and the admixture is dissolved in a solvent such as N-methylpyrolidone. An aromatic polycarboxylic acid component such as isophthalic dichloride is added to the soln. to cause polymerization, and the piperazine-based co-polyamide consisting of the building units expressed by formulas 1 and 2 and wherein the ratio of the unit 1 to the unit 2 is controlled to 95/5-35/65 is obtained. The co-polyamide is dissolved in a solvent along with a nonsolvent (pore forming agent) such as polyethylene glycol to form a spinning soln. The soln. is discharged from a spinneret having an annular slit into water, and a hollow yarn membrane is obtained. |
